Edward Rawson, COO of the MLK Community Mural Project, recently accepted a group Fulbright-Hays Grant, with partners at the University of Pittsburgh Latin American Studies department, the Andy Warhol Museum in Pittsburgh, and the MAC Museum in Niteroi Brasil. The grant, called "Art and Society" was to focus on art and culture between United States and Brazil.
While in Brazil Edward created an MLK Community Mural in Morro do Palacio Favela, Niteroi, with a group of local youths and community leaders. The MAC Museum helped to facilitate the mural through its community outreach building called the MAChinho.
